2001-04-26  H.J. Lu  (hjl@gnu.org)

	* config.gcc (mips*-*-linux*): Add elfos.h to tm_file.

	* config/mips/ecoff.h (STARTFILE_SPEC): Undefine before
	define.
	* config/mips/elf64.h (MAX_OFILE_ALIGNMENT): Likewise.
	(ASM_OUTPUT_SECTION_NAME): Likewise.
	(ASM_WEAKEN_LABEL): Likewise.
	(UNIQUE_SECTION): Likewise.
	(ASM_OUTPUT_CONSTRUCTOR): Likewise.
	(ASM_OUTPUT_DESTRUCTOR): Likewise.
	* config/mips/elf.h (MAX_OFILE_ALIGNMENT): Likewise.
	(ASM_OUTPUT_SECTION_NAME): Likewise.
	(ASM_WEAKEN_LABEL): Likewise.
	(UNIQUE_SECTION): Likewise.
	(ASM_OUTPUT_CONSTRUCTOR): Likewise.
	(ASM_OUTPUT_DESTRUCTOR): Likewise.
	* config/mips/linux.h (HANDLE_SYSV_PRAGMA): Likewise.
	* config/mips/mips.h (DBX_CONTIN_LENGTH): Likewise.
	(ASM_FILE_START): Likewise.
	(ASM_OUTPUT_SOURCE_LINE): Likewise.
	(ASM_DECLARE_OBJECT_NAME): Likewise.
	(ASM_FILE_END): Likewise.
	(ASM_DECLARE_FUNCTION_NAME): Likewise.
	(ASM_OUTPUT_INTERNAL_LABEL): Likewise.
	(ASM_GENERATE_INTERNAL_LABEL): Likewise.
	(ASM_OUTPUT_CASE_LABEL): Likewise.
	(ASM_OUTPUT_SKIP): Likewise.
	(ASM_OUTPUT_ASCII): Likewise.
	(ASM_OUTPUT_IDENT): Likewise.
	(READONLY_DATA_SECTION): Likewise.
	(EXTRA_SECTIONS): Likewise.
	(EXTRA_SECTION_FUNCTIONS): Likewise.
	(SELECT_RTX_SECTION): Likewise.
	(SELECT_SECTION): Likewise.

	* config/mips/linux.h (INVOKE__main): Undefine.
	(CTOR_LIST_BEGIN): Likewise.
	(CTOR_LIST_END): Likewise.
	(DTOR_LIST_BEGIN): Likewise.
	(DTOR_LIST_END): Likewise.
	(SET_ASM_OP): Defined it to ".dummy".
	(ASM_OUTPUT_DEF): Defined.
	(ASM_OUTPUT_DEFINE_LABEL_DIFFERENCE_SYMBOL): Defined.

/* The MIPS assembler has different syntax for .set. We set it to
.dummy to trap any errors. */
#undef SET_ASM_OP
#define SET_ASM_OP "\t.dummy\t"
/* This is how we tell the assembler that two symbols have the
same value. */
#undef ASM_OUTPUT_DEF
#define ASM_OUTPUT_DEF(FILE,LABEL1,LABEL2) \
do { \
fprintf ((FILE), "\t"); \
assemble_name (FILE, LABEL1); \
fprintf (FILE, "="); \
assemble_name (FILE, LABEL2); \
fprintf (FILE, "\n"); \
} while (0)
#undef ASM_OUTPUT_DEFINE_LABEL_DIFFERENCE_SYMBOL
#define ASM_OUTPUT_DEFINE_LABEL_DIFFERENCE_SYMBOL(FILE, SY, HI, LO) \
do { \
fputc ('\t', FILE); \
assemble_name (FILE, SY); \
fputc ('=', FILE); \
assemble_name (FILE, HI); \
fputc ('-', FILE); \
assemble_name (FILE, LO); \
} while (0)
